• Country: USA
  • State: Texas
  • City: Houston
  • Address: 829 S 75th St, Houston, TX 77023, USA
Phone number
Working hours
  • Monday: 8:00 AM – 5:00 PM
  • Tuesday: 8:00 AM – 5:00 PM
  • Wednesday: 8:00 AM – 5:00 PM
  • Thursday: 8:00 AM – 5:00 PM
  • Friday: 8:00 AM – 5:00 PM
  • Saturday: Closed
  • Sunday: Closed
More companies in your city
Roofing Store

14433 Fonmeadow Dr, Houston, TX 77035, USA

Omega Construction Company

7226 Market St, Houston, TX 77020, USA

Centaurus roofing

1400 Broadfield Blvd, Houston, TX 77084, USA

L C Roofing Concept

12025 Richmond Ave, Houston, TX 77082, USA

Added comment